Pattern Weaver

Pattern Weaver is the only one Design Pattern Modeling tool for UML with SPEED and strong reusability. It delivers not only UML2.x based UML modeling capability, but also Design Pattern centric modeling through the Catalysis based Template Packages.

Weaving and unfolding patterns realize OMG Model Driven Architecture (MDA).
See Features Overview for the detailed feature.
  Click to enlarge

Pattern Weaver has several editions. Standard Edition, Lite Edition, Community Edition, and Scientist Editions.
Scientist Edition for OMG and Scientist Edition for ebXML has been released for specification workers and scientists.
Pattern Weaver for RT-middleware is for robotix common platform version, Pattern Weaver for SysML is OMG SysML 1.1 compliant.

Mac OSX versions (RCP), Various UI language versions (Japanese, English, Simplified Chinese, and Korean UI) are available.
The model itself is multi-language aware, so you can change the display language of the model (not UI one) from 10 languages on the fly.


Standard Edition

Standard Edition is full featured and comes with user support.

TECHNOLOGIC ARTS Inc. has been selling Japanese Standard Edition for Japan and far-east.


Lite Edition

Lite Edition is limited featured version.

TECHNOLOGIC ARTS Inc. has been selling Japanese Lite Edition for Japan and far-east.
SE Shop also sells various Pattern Weaver licenses on-line.


Community Edition

Community Edition comes with limited features and no support, but free.
We will start downloading English Community Edition soon.

You can download Japanese Community Edition from TECHNOLOGIC ARTS Inc. site.


RT-middleware Edition

'Pattern Weaver for RT-middleware' supports the RT-middleware - common platform for robotix.

You can purchase Pattern Weaver for RT-middleware from TECHNOLOGIC ARTS Inc. site.


SysML Edition

'Pattern Weaver for SysML' supports OMG SysML 1.1 specification.

You can download the Japanese preview version from here.


Scientist Edition for OMG

UML2.0 2U submission sample implementation

Pattern Weaver Scientist Edition for OMG ( build 1111 ) has implemented Package Template (say, Template Package of Catalysis), Template Instantiation, Net Definition and Package Generation, String substitution, and Pattern unfolding with parameter elements of Catalysis (Collaboration Framework). The last one is a default feature of Standard Edition.

We support OMG Scientists.

As a official supporter of 2U UML2.0 submission team, Foundatao has released Pattern Weaver Scientist Edition for OMG. UML2.0 specification engineers and scientists can try out their specs before the final submission.


Also, Pattern Weaver was (known as CF/UML - an old name of PW) used for the proof of concepts of EDOC ('UML Profile for Enterprise Distributed Object Components').


Scientist Edition for ebXML

We support UMM (the UN/CEFACT Modelling Methodology)/ebXML.

Pattern Weaver Scientist Edition for ebXML has implemented Pattern features (Template Package of Catalysis and Parameterized Collaboration Diagram), Parameterized Sequence Diagram, and Parameterized Activity Diagram. This is the first top-down implementation of the UN/CEFACT Modelling Methodology (UMM) in the world. ebXML specification engineers and scientists can try out their specs before the final submission.

The first top-down implementation of UMM/ebXML .

Foundatao was invited by ebXML Chair Mr. Klaus-Dieter Naujok to have a demonstration on an ebXML eBTWG/TMWG meeting held at Barcelona.
We have demonstrated a Pattern Weaver Scientist Edition for ebXML and made feedbacks to the recent UMM ebXML specification. We also had feedbacks and responses about our implementation from the committee to be reflected on the next version.

Also, Scientist Edition for ebXML was demonstrated at the incubators area of IDEAlliance at XML EUROPE 2002, Barcelona.

XML EUROPE 2002